The Live Oak Initiative
The Live Oak Initiative provides incentive for teachers in south Georgia and northern Florida to participate in our program.
  • Grants to support schoolyard investigations and teaching innovations
  • Teacher stipends of $300
  • On-campus housing
  • Funds to cover travel expenses
 
The Live Oak Initiative is supported by the Arthur Vining Davis Foundations.

  We encourage pairs of teachers from the same school to apply. Past experience has shown that the support of colleagues assures long-term success in environmental programs.
